Understanding Bonuses and Wagering Requirements
Most Irish football betting websites throw a welcome bonus at new players – a matched deposit, a free bet, or sometimes a risk‑free first wager. The headline looks great, but the fine print often hides wagering requirements.
Wagering requirements tell you how many times you must bet the bonus amount before you can cash out. A 5x requirement on a €20 free bet means you need to place €100 worth of qualifying bets. Look for lower multipliers and clear lists of excluded markets – many sites exclude accumulator bets from the calculation.
Remember to check the expiry date. Some bonuses must be used within 7 days, otherwise they vanish without a trace.
